What are some common challenges Automotive Managers face in balancing customer satisfaction with operational efficiency?

Automotive Managers often juggle the need to maintain high customer satisfaction while ensuring efficient workshop operations and meeting business targets. Challenges can include coordinating technicians' schedules to minimize wait times, addressing unexpected repair issues, and managing parts inventory to avoid delays. Effective communication with both staff and customers is essential to set expectations and resolve concerns promptly. Building strong relationships within the team and fostering a customer-focused culture can help overcome these challenges and drive the overall success of the automotive service department.

What Is an Automotive Manager?

Automotive manager refers to several possible positions in the automotive sales industry. The title generally refers to either general managers or department managers at a dealership. In either of these roles, your duties are focused mainly on hiring and developing your teams, creating sales targets, assessing financial and budgetary concerns, and providing leadership for sales representatives and other workers on the lot. Typically, a department manager reports to the general manager. All managerial positions require strong organization and leadership skills, good financial acumen, and in-depth knowledge of the automotive industry.

What is the difference between Automotive Manager vs Automotive Service Advisor?

AspectAutomotive ManagerAutomotive Service Advisor
CredentialsExperience in automotive management, possibly certifications in automotive technology or business managementCustomer service skills, automotive knowledge, certifications like ASE are common but not always required
Work EnvironmentOversees entire service department, manages staff, handles operationsInteracts directly with customers, explains repairs, and recommends services
Employer & Industry UsageUsed in dealerships, repair shops, and automotive service centersCommonly employed in dealerships and independent repair shops

While both roles are vital in automotive service settings, an Automotive Manager oversees the entire service department's operations, staff, and profitability. In contrast, an Automotive Service Advisor focuses on customer interactions, explaining repairs, and recommending services. The roles often work closely but differ in responsibilities and focus areas.

What does an Automotive Manager do?

An Automotive Manager oversees the daily operations of an automotive dealership or service center. Their responsibilities include managing staff, coordinating sales and service activities, handling customer relations, and ensuring profitability. They also implement company policies, monitor inventory, and maintain compliance with safety and industry regulations. Strong leadership, communication, and problem-solving skills are essential for success in this role.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an Automotive Manager, and why are they important?

To thrive as an Automotive Manager, you need solid knowledge of automotive systems, leadership experience, and typically a bachelor's degree in business or automotive management. Familiarity with dealership management systems (DMS), inventory tracking software, and industry certifications like ASE or NADA membership are important technical assets. Strong communication, problem-solving, and customer service skills help in leading teams and building client relationships. These skills ensure efficient operations, satisfied customers, and a profitable, well-managed automotive business.
